MySQL查看哪些索引未使用
SELECT
OBJECT_SCHEMA,
OBJECT_NAME,
INDEX_NAME
FROM performance_schema.table_io_waits_summary_by_index_usage
WHERE INDEX_NAME IS NOT NULL
AND COUNT_STAR = 0
AND OBJECT_SCHEMA <> ‘mysql‘
ORDER BY OBJECT_SCHEMA,OBJECT_NAME;
參考網絡資料:https://www.cnblogs.com/cchust/p/5061131.html
MySQL查看哪些索引未使用
相關推薦
MySQL查看哪些索引未使用
mys count from .html sta its bject 使用 HERE SELECT OBJECT_SCHEMA, OBJECT_NAME, INDEX_NAME FROM performance_schema.table_io_waits_summary_b
mysql查看錶索引
檢視索引mysql> show index from tblname;mysql> show keys from tblname;· Table表的名稱。· Non_unique如果索引不能包括重複詞,則為0。如果可以,則為1。· Key_name索引的名稱。·
mysql 查看索引使用情況
9.png 改善 style 大量 sql com 文件中 tex ont show status like ‘Handler_read%‘; Handler_read_key 代表著一個行被索引值讀取的次數,值很低表明索引不經常用到,增加索引對性能改善
mysql查看錶結構資訊需求背景是給一個表名然後給出相應的表結構資訊及索引資訊 常用的命令有如下: 1. desc tableName; desc employees.employees; 2. sh
需求背景是給一個表名然後給出相應的表結構資訊及索引資訊 常用的命令有如下: 1. desc tableName; desc employees.employees; 2. show columns from tableName; show COLUMNS from employees.employe
MySQL 查看表結構簡單命令
flush 生成 直接插入 info 表結構 not 簡單 with utf 一、簡單描述表結構,字段類型 desc tabl_name; 顯示表結構,字段類型,主鍵,是否為空等屬性,但不顯示外鍵。 例如:desc table_name 二、查詢表中列的註釋信息 sele
mysql查看數據表索引信息
fulltext 基數 isa myisam pack 重復 text 名稱 運行 查看索引 mysql> show index from tblname; mysql> show keys from tblname; · Table 表的
nginx/mysql查看內存占用
內存占用 nginx 查看每個php-fpm平均占用系統內存,也適用看nginx/mysqld等,把php-fpm換成mysqld ps --no-headers -o "rss,cmd" -C php-fpm | awk ‘{ sum+=$1 } END { printf ("%d
MYsql查看表類型 備註
允許 sel 是否 select incr 小數位數 maximum imu 數據 SELECTCOLUMN_NAME,DATA_TYPE AS `數據類型`,CHARACTER_MAXIMUM_LENGTH AS `字符長度`,NUMERIC_PRECISION AS `
mysql查看鎖表解鎖
鎖表 style kill class slist span cnblogs 查看進程 code -- 查看那些表鎖到了 show OPEN TABLES where In_use > 0; -- 查看進程號 show processlist; -- 刪除進程 ki
mysql查看編碼格式以及修改編碼格式
character 建立 數據庫服務 出現 退出 字符 技術分享 連接 編碼方式 1.進入mysql,輸入show variables like ‘character%‘;查看當前字符集編碼情況,顯示如下: 其中,character_set_client為客戶端編碼方式;
MySQL查看SQL語句執行效率
博客 union pan art 顯示 uniq left join 匹配 article Explain命令在解決數據庫性能上是第一推薦使用命令,大部分的性能問題可以通過此命令來簡單的解決,Explain可以用來查看 SQL 語句的執行效 果,可以幫助選擇更好的索引和優化
MySQL 查看執行的SQL記錄
日誌文件 pat 日誌 服務端 arp global 令行 -- 格式 我們時常會有查看MySQL服務端執行的SQL記錄。在MySQL5.1之後提供了支持,通過在啟動時加入-l 或者--log選項即可: mysqld -l mysqld --log 在後面的版本(5.1
linux下如何查看哪些進程占用的CPU內存資源最多
行數 道理 ini nic ice 輸出格式 true 用戶 nbsp 1、linux下獲取占用CPU資源最多的10個進程,可以使用如下命令組合: ps aux|head -1;ps aux|grep -v PID|sort -rn -k +3|head
[MySQL]查看用戶權限與GRANT用法
分隔 協同 來看 通過 p地址 刪除 執行 需要 sel 摘自:http://apps.hi.baidu.com/share/detail/15071849 查看用戶權限 show grants for 你的用戶比如:show grants for root@‘l
MySQL查看和修改表的存儲引擎(轉載+加點東西)
ont color 存儲引擎 null stop net engines char ini 1 查看系統支持的存儲引擎 show engines; 2 查看表使用的存儲引擎 兩種方法: a、show table status from YOUR_DB_NAME
mysql 查看當前使用的配置文件my.cnf的方法
.cn big air 輸出 默認 basedir index 一個 文件 my.cnf是mysql啟動時加載的配置文件,一般會放在mysql的安裝目錄中,用戶也可以放在其他目錄加載。 安裝mysql後,系統中會有多個my.cnf文件,有些是用於測試的。 使用locat
Linux下如何查看哪些進程占用的CPU、內存資源最多
默認 虛擬 BE htm blank class 運行 number ref linux下獲取占用CPU資源最多的10個進程,可以使用如下命令組合:ps aux|head -1;ps aux|grep -v PID|sort -rn -k +3|headlinux下獲取占
Mysql查看版本號的五種方式介紹
utf linux character rh系列 gre outfile x86_64 roo server 一、使用命令行模式進入mysql會看到最開始的提示符; 查看版本信息 #1使用命令行模式進入mysql會看到最開始的提示符 Your MySQL connecti
mysql查看數據表是否有重復數據
-s having -h light HERE 查看 strong 速度 mysq 我們可以用 select * from people where peopleId in (select peopleId from people group by people
mysql查看數據庫中所有表的行數,並進行排序
mysql查看數據庫中所有表的行數。mysql查看數據庫中所有表的行數,並進行排序:進行數據庫遷移或還原後,可以通過比較行數,檢查數據是否正確。mysql> use information_schema; mysql> select table_name,table_rows from table